序列化 本文阐述了 Storm 0.6.0 以上版本的序列化机制。在低于 0.6.0 版本的 Storm 中使用了另一种序列化系统,详细信息可以参考 Serialization (prior to 0.6.0) 一文 Storm 中的 tuple 可以包含任何类型的对象。由于 Storm 是一个分布式系统,所以在不同的任务之间传递消息时 Storm 必须知道怎样序列化、反序列化消息对象。 Stor
Spark 有一个最重要的功能是在内存中_持久化_ (或 缓存)一个数据集。
为了初始化Spark Streaming程序,一个StreamingContext对象必需被创建,它是Spark Streaming所有流操作的主要入口。一个StreamingContext 对象可以用SparkConf对象创建。 import org.apache.spark._ import org.apache.spark.streaming._ val conf = new SparkCo
Spark最重要的一个功能是它可以通过各种操作(operations)持久化(或者缓存)一个集合到内存中。当你持久化一个RDD的时候,每一个节点都将参与计算的所有分区数据存储到内存中,并且这些 数据可以被这个集合(以及这个集合衍生的其他集合)的动作(action)重复利用。这个能力使后续的动作速度更快(通常快10倍以上)。对应迭代算法和快速的交互使用来说,缓存是一个关键的工具。 你能通过persi
使用指南 - 统计设置 - 转化设置 - 页数转化 可设定当某访客的一次访问中,访问页数超过您设定的值时,便会记录为一次转化,一般网站推荐设置为3页。 在“管理”->“转化设置”->“基本转化设置”中进行设置,需要手动点击“开启”项,然后设置转化页数。
使用指南 - 统计设置 - 转化设置 - 时长转化 指访客在网站的停留时间超过指定时长,便会记为一次转化。 在“管理”->“转化设置”->“基本转化设置”中进行设置,需要手动点击“开启”项,然后设置时长。
页面性能优化 桌面端性能优化 网络加载 减少 HTTP 请求次数; 减小 HTTP 请求大小; 将 CSS 或 JavaScript 放到外部文件中,避免使用标签直接引入; 避免页面中空的 href 和 src 属性; 为 HTML 指定 Cache-Control 或 Expires; 合理设置 Etag 和 Last-Modified; 减少页面重定向; 使用静态资源分域存放来增加下载并行数;
根据服务部署方式,分为公有云、专属云和私有云。其中专属云和私有云部署又称为独立部署,以下初始化分别介绍了服务部署方式为公有云部署和独立部署的情况。 整个应用程序中,在 App启动入口主线程初始化,我们建议您在首次打开app时调用, 只需要调用一次。但是对于B2B模式,需要在每次打开聊窗时候再次调用一次初始化方法,具体参考集成文档的B2B集成。 注意: 文档中提到的参数值仅作为演示说明用,正式集成时
初始化SDK 在整个应用程序中,初始化sdk要放在application的oncreate方法中,该方法在整个应用的生命周期里只需要调用一次,且必须在主进程调用。 注意:如果在App开启时有多进程启动,需要将“initSDK”方法放到主进程中,保证打开App只会调用一次初始化,避免多进程启动导致Application的onCreate方法执行多次 。 公版用户,调用初始化方法如下 : /** *
国际化是一种技术,其中状态消息,GUI组件标签,货币,日期不在程序中硬编码。 相反,它们存储在资源包中的源代码之外并动态检索。 JSF提供了一种处理资源包的非常方便的方法。 需要以下步骤来内化JSF应用程序。 第1步:定义属性文件 为每个区域设置创建属性文件。 名称应为 _ .properties格式。 文件名中可以省略默认语言环境。 messages.properties greeting
Laravel的本地化功能支持在应用程序中使用不同的语言。 您需要将不同语言的所有字符串存储在一个文件中,这些文件存储在resources/views目录中。 您应该为每种支持的语言创建一个单独的目录。 所有语言文件都应返回一个键控字符串数组,如下所示。 <?php return [ 'welcome' => 'Welcome to the application' ]; 例子 (Exam
页面优化 页面优化可以提升页面的访问速度从而提高用户体验,优化的页面可以更好的提升 SEO 的效果同时也可以提高代码的可读性和维护性。 从下面的几个方面可以进行页面的优化: 减少请求数 图片合并 CSS 文件合并 减少内联样式 避免在 CSS 中使用 import 减少文件大小 选择适合的图片格式 图片压缩 CSS 值缩写(Shorthand Property) 文件压缩 页面性能 调整文件加载顺
生物学乃至整个科学最重要的思想,是通过自然选择的进化论,它声称由于自然选择而创造出新的物种并改变现有的物种。自然选择是个体间遗传差异导致生存和繁殖差异的过程。 在了解生物学的人中,进化论被广泛认为是一个事实,也就是它足以接近事实,如果将来得到纠正,纠正将使中心思想基本保持完整。 尽管如此,许多人并不相信进化论。在皮尤研究中心进行的一项调查中,被调查者被问到,以下哪些断言更贴近他们的观点: 人类和其
表格是一种组织和可视化数据的强大方式。然而,无论数据如何组织,数字的大型表格可能难以解释。 有时解释图片比数字容易得多。 在本章中,我们将开发一些数据分析的基本图形方法。 我们的数据源是互联网电影数据库(IMDB),这是一个在线数据库,包含电影,电视节目,和视频游戏等信息。Box Office Mojo 网站提供了许多 IMDB 数据摘要,我们已经采用了其中一些。 我们也使用了 The Numbe
通过系统内置规则,将匹配规则的闲置浪费或安全性较低的资源扫描出来并按照建议进行处理,从而达到节约成本、提高资源安全性的目的。 建议列表 建议列表显示所有匹配优化建议规则的资源列表,用户可根据建议对资源进行处理。 忽略列表 忽略列表显示不需要处理的资源或一类规则建议。 规则配置 规则配置即针对不同资源的使用情况设置对应的规则,当资源匹配规则代表资源需要按照费用优化进行优化。